If you'd picked up a Sony Smartwatch, you might have noticed that some apps plod along; not anymore, courtesy of a just-posted update: third-party apps, the music jukebox and weather should all be speedier. Sony has also fixed the watch face -- a slightly important part of a watch -- to keep it always visible whether or not the device is in standby mode. Similarly, if you use the Smartwatch for exercise, you'll be glad to know that Endomondo's tracker app has now received Sony's seal of approval as a watch companion. A day at the races ? BrownhillsBob's Brownhills Blog

Birds-eye view showing the approximate location of the Brownhills Race Course, such as it was. It would be at the Silver Street end of the Watermead development, on the old meadow. Imagery from Bing! maps. Click for a larger version.

I note today there?s been growing interest in the question of Brownhills Racecourse, such as it was. For younger readers, this wasn?t the old stadium by Chasewater which an unsuccessful trotting track, or it?s precursor, the trotting track on the site of Brownhills School?s field, oddly still marked in the current edition of the Birmingham A-Z. This ?Race Course? such as it was existed in the fields that stood where the Watermead estate is today, just off the modern Silver Street.

I don?t think this was a race course perhaps as we think of them today; I suppose, possibly it was more of a recreation ground and general purpose sports field. Remember, these were the days before universal access to the countryside, and before Brownhills really had public open space. Such a spot would be highly prized, and well used, I shouldn?t wonder. It?s no accident that it seemed to be owned for the large part by William Roberts, Brownhills top entrepreneur and philanthropist.

Peter ?Pedro? Cutler found some interesting references to this facility in the newspaper archives, which he listed in comments to the page Local Quiz 2, in conversation with David Evans:

One of the first mentions of the Dorsett dynasty in the local press in connection with the beautiful game? Nice spot by Peter Cutler, from the Lichfield Mercury of 1st May 1908. Click for a larger version.

The heading from the small article in the Lichfield Mercury of Nov 1905 is ?Brownhills Autumn Races?, with splendid weather and a large attendance. It seems an annual event since at least 1899 as there is the same title for a piece from 18 Nov 1899. The results, owners of the horses, and the Clerks and Judges are named.

Both are specific to Brownhills, I wonder if anyone can say where it was located.

There also appears to be ?Dog Racing at Brownhills? (hare coursing) at the Brownhills Racecourse. There was a competition between a dog from Bedworth and another from Nuneaton, and therefore must have been popular to surrounding owners. Also 1910?1913?

14 June 1907 there is an article about Athletic Sports on the Course. A 120 yard foot race handicap, and a one mile bicycle handicap (no mention of Brownhills Bob!).

24 Jan 1908 Pigeon shooting?

1st May 1908?.Large attendance at the Course for the football match between Brownhills Town and Shropshire LI? a Dorsett is mentioned!

The annual Wakes took place there.

No more mention after a dog event in 1913, but must have been quite a popular place. There are many personal names mentioned, just let me know if you are interested in them.

Best wishes Pedro

BROWNHILLS RACECOURSE

Extract from a transcription of the Tithe Map of Brownhills kindly supplied by Gerald Reece ? more of this is a subsequent post. Click for a larger version.

At the beginning of the 19th century the large open field across the canal was a series of separate arable fields called Slang Meadow, Far Slang and Slang Croft. They were owned at that time by the Blew Family of Flint in North Wales. The naming of fields had been practised for hundreds of years and it is from these names that we can establish the ownership and location of many otherwise nondescript pieces of land. The fields were purchased by William Roberts of the Station Hotel in the 1880s and became the site of Brownhills Race Course and the venue of many other sporting and social events.

Original advert for rabbit coursing, from Gerald Reece?s book, ?Brownhills: A walk into history?. Click for a larger version.

Horse-racing 100 years ago was far removed from what it is today, often not enough horses could be found. Even with fields restricted to four horses or less many ran more than once in a four race meeting. The main purpose of the event was to provide a day of escapism for the mining community. The race meeting and the annual wakes were held in the first week of November. A pleasure fair ?complete with sideshows, roundabouts, stalls, swings and other paraphernalia? attracted large crowds from the surrounding district. The main race on the card was the South Staffordshire Stakes. Ran over a distance of 1? ? miles and with a first prize of ?6 it was open to horses of 16 hands and carrying 12st 7 lbs. In 1894 it was won by John Ridley on Barbary, returning at 4/1, only three ran. John won the race again in 1896, this time riding the 3/1 shot Mrs. Sam, he beat the 6/4 on favourite Helen by a short head. Football was as popular then as it is now. Two teams used the racecourse for their home matches. They were Brownhills United F.C. who had been founded in August 1894 at the Station Hotel and a team that only played on Wednesday afternoons called the Brownhills Early Closers F.C. Brownhills Albion F. C. were based at the Hussey Arms.

Fine prizes for the best sportsmen ? and fireworks, to boot. This must have been every bit the spectacle. Clipping from ?Brownhills: A Walk into History? by Gerald Reece. Click for a larger version.

Sparrow shooting was a popular pastime, that is with everyone except the unfortunate sparrows. Live birds were caught and then released from traps to be shot at by local sportsmen. The Walsall Observer reported on one such meeting in February 1894, ?A sparrow shooting match for ?10 a side took place on Brownhills Race Course between William Gibbons of Bilston and Phillip Rathbone of Brownhills. 21 sparrows each, 11A ounce of shot, 21 yards rise and fall. Score, Gibbons 12 Rathbone 10.?

In January 1906 the same newspaper reported, ?A friendly pigeon shoot, when 110 birds from three traps fell to six guns in two hours. Also one passing seagull was brought down at a full 80 yards. Score, Guns 110.? Pigeons Nil, Seagull very unlucky.

Rabbit Coursing, a form of greyhound racing but using live rabbits became a regular event in the early 1900s.

Perhaps the most popular venue to take place on the racecourse was Pedestrianism. Athletes of the day, and sometimes of days long gone, would compete against each other in feats of endurance and speed for prize monies and often the clothes that they were wearing. Newspaper Report 1894, ?G Emery and J Geary, both of Brownhills ran 110 yards for ?10 a side. Both men were over 50 years old. Geary won. Betting on the winner, evens?. In another race C Bowman and D Hickin, both from Brownhills, ran 110 yards for ?10 a side. Both were confident and bet the gate money, pumps and drawers on the outcome. Bowman won by a foot.

The Racecourse was also a venue for the travelling shows. Touring Theatrical and Cinematographical Shows would entertain and enthral the culture seeking audience.
